Man recaptured after escaping police custody in South Jersey

Daniel Newman, 22, of Lawrenceville, Georgia.
New Jersey State Police/for PhillyVoice

Authorities have captured a suspect who slipped free from police custody on Saturday as he was being transported to a detention facility.

The New Jersey State Police said Daniel Newman, 22, of Lawrenceville, Georgia, was arrested Saturday night at the Golden Nugget Casino in Atlantic City for theft and other related offenses.

While handcuffed, Newman was being transported to Atlantic County Justice Facility but was able to escape police custody. He was last seen fleeing on foot into the woods.

Officials said Sunday afternoon that Newman is back in police custody, but no additional details were immediately available.
